About ASAC – Area Substance Abuse Council – Anamosa

ASAC–Area Substance Abuse Council, located in Anamosa, Iowa, provides comprehensive mental and behavioral health care for adolescents and adults. They offer home, school, and community-based programming, crisis intervention, outpatient treatment, and aftercare planning and support.

ASAC–Area Substance Abuse Council offers specialized services for adolescents, seniors, justice-involved persons, pregnant and postpartum women, women with minor children, and persons with co-occurring disorders. Referrals for inpatient detox, short-term and long-term residential care, and medication-assisted treatment (MAT) may be provided as needed.

Clients in outpatient treatment receive medical and mental health assessments, personalized care planning, and comprehensive case management. They also engage in intensive, trauma-informed individual, group, and family counseling and robust, recovery-focused life-skills training that addresses topics such as relapse prevention. DUI/DWI education and court-mandated programming is available.

Their aftercare services ensure a complete continuum of care aligned with clients’ evolving needs. These services may include vocational and academic training, financial assistance, employment services, housing assistance, and referrals for medical, mental health, and social service programs.

ASAC–Area Substance Abuse Council is state licensed and CARF accredited. They accept private insurance, Medicare, Medicaid, sliding-scale payment schedules, and self-pay.
